Sodium 3,3',3''-phosphinetriyltribenzenesulfonate

Base Information Edit
  • Chemical Name:Sodium 3,3',3''-phosphinetriyltribenzenesulfonate
  • CAS No.:63995-70-0
  • Molecular Formula:C18H12Na3O9PS3
  • Molecular Weight:568.429
  • Hs Code.:29319090
  • European Community (EC) Number:264-596-6
  • UNII:WUE9W42Q27
  • DSSTox Substance ID:DTXSID60213972
  • Nikkaji Number:J310.024C
  • Wikipedia:TPPTS
  • Wikidata:Q424908
  • Mol file:63995-70-0.mol

Chemical Property of Sodium 3,3',3''-phosphinetriyltribenzenesulfonate Edit
Chemical Property:
  • PSA:210.33000 
  • LogP:3.39950 
  • Storage Temp.:Inert atmosphere,Room Temperature 
  • Solubility.:DMSO (Slightly), Water (Slightly) 
  • Water Solubility.:Soluble in water. 
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:9
  • Rotatable Bond Count:3
  • Exact Mass:567.90741532
  • Heavy Atom Count:34
  • Complexity:768
